在数字化时代,微信小程序以其轻量级、无需下载安装的特性,迅速成为连接用户与服务的新桥梁。对于开发者而言,掌握微信小程序开发技能,意味着能够触及庞大的微信用户群体,开拓无限商机与创新可能。本篇教程将为您概述微信小程序开发的基本流程和关键知识点,助力您快速入门。
一、前期准备
1. 注册开发者账号 首先,访问微信公众平台(https://mp.weixin.qq.com/),注册一个小程序开发者账号。完成企业或个人身份认证后,即可获得小程序的开发与管理权限。
2. 下载开发工具 登录微信公众平台后,下载微信Web开发者工具。该工具集成了代码编辑、预览、调试等功能,是开发小程序的必备利器。
二、认识小程序结构
1. 文件目录 小程序项目主要包含以下几个核心文件夹:
.json
(配置)、.wxml
(模板)、.wxss
(样式)和.js
(逻辑)组成。三、基础语法学习
1. WXML与WXSS
{{data}}
来展示动态数据。四、小程序页面生命周期
理解页面的生命周期函数对于控制页面状态至关重要,如onLoad()
页面加载时触发,onShow()
页面显示时触发等。
五、数据交互与API调用
1. 数据绑定与事件处理
通过data
属性在.js
中定义数据,使用bindtap
等事件处理用户操作,实现界面与逻辑的互动。
2. wx.request() 利用此API可向后台发送HTTP请求,获取数据或提交表单,是实现小程序与服务器通信的关键。
六、实战演练:创建第一个小程序
步骤简述:
pages/index/index.wxml
中编写简单的欢迎信息,如<view>欢迎来到我的小程序</view>
。index.wxss
中定义视图样式,例如字体大小、颜色。index.js
中可加入简单的数据处理或事件响应逻辑。七、进阶技巧与优化
结语
微信小程序开发入门并不难,关键是实践与持续学习。随着技术的迭代更新,不断探索新功能,结合用户需求进行创新,将使您的小程序更加出彩。希望本教程能为您的小程序开发之旅提供有力支持,开启精彩的数字化创造之旅。